Kaybiang Tunnel



Kaybiang Tunnel is a remarkable infrastructure marvel that is located in the province of Cavite, Philippines. This magnificent tunnel spans approximately 300 meters and serves as a vital connection between the towns of Ternate and Nasugbu. It is not only a functional transportation artery but also a testament to engineering prowess and a showcase of scenic beauty.

Completed in 2013, Kaybiang Tunnel stands as the longest subterranean highway tunnel in the Philippines, offering an alternative route for motorists traveling to and from Cavite and Batangas. The tunnel cuts through the mountains of Mount Palay-Palay and provides a seamless link between the provinces, bypassing the winding and often congested roads of Tagaytay City.
